Overview

LOCKWOOD ELEM. is a public elementary serving grades -1–6 in LOCKWOOD, Missouri. The school enrolls 143 students. It is part of the LOCKWOOD R-I district.

Equity & Title I

In the United States, Free/Reduced Lunch (FRL) eligibility is the primary federal proxy for student poverty. Schools with 40% or more FRL-eligible students typically qualify for Title I school-wide programs.
